California: Imperial Valley water board member accused of violating open meeting law

A local farmer claims that the assistant to the Imperial Irrigation District general manager and the board president through e-mails discussed issues that should only be addressed in public session, allegedly violating the Brown Act, the state’s open meeting law.

The board president is calling for an investigation on how the e-mail was stolen from his laptop computer. -db

From the Imperial Valley Press, April 19, 2012, by Elizabeth Varin.
